The 2000-2002 S-Type Jags have a poor service record, that is the reason for the low resale. In 2003 Jag did a complete remake and the newer S-Types have excellent service records.
Jag has gone from near the bottom to tied for 1st with JD Powers in the past 3 years, the newer cars are much improved. |
